- This groundbreaking book takes backend developers on a practical journey into the world of WebAssembly (WASM), where performance, portability, and security converge to redefine how server-side applications are built and deployed. Originally designed for the browser, WASM has rapidly evolved into a powerful backend technology, enabling lightweight, high-speed, and sandboxed execution across a variety of environments. If you're building microservices, experimenting with serverless architectures, or looking for a secure plugin system, WASM for Backend Developers equips you with the tools, techniques, and insights needed to harness this technology in modern backend systems. Inside, you’ll discoverThe fundamentals of WASM and how it’s transforming backend developmentHow to set up development environments with leading runtimes like Wasmtime and WasmerReal-world examples of building microservices, serverless apps, and secure runtime environmentsDeep dives into WASI (WebAssembly System Interface) and cross-language development with Rust, Go, and moreIntegration strategies for existing backend systems, including Node.js, .NET, and native platforms Written with clarity and focused on real-world application, this book is your ultimate guide to bringing WASM to the backend. Whether you're a seasoned developer or just exploring the edge of what’s next, you’ll gain practical knowledge that’s immediately applicable and future-ready.
